# Pagination config — Lanternfish Public API
#
# Welcome aboard. All list endpoints are cursor-paginated; offset params
# were removed in v3. PAGE_SIZE_DEFAULT=25 and PAGE_SIZE_MAX=100 are hard
# caps enforced at the gateway, not per-route. Cursors are opaque — never
# parse them client-side or in tests. Raising PAGE_SIZE_MAX needs a perf
# review first. Cursors are signed before leaving the service, and the
# signing secret is set on the line directly below.

vault entry, yagef-bahop: COURIER_KEY29=5cc62eb51255862256337c33c5be9

**Handover — Font Vendoring (Mossbeck UI)**

Finished vendoring the Quillsans and Harrowtype families into the Mossbeck UI repo; licenses are mirrored in /third_party/fonts. The fetch script is pinned to checksummed archives, so builds won't hit the vendor CDN anymore. One loose end: the internal font mirror is still locked behind the old archive vault. To open it, the on-call engineer should use the recovery passphrase below.

unlock words, hahaf-fajeg: quenmir-belius

Ticket: Config drift — cron migration to Loomwork

The nightly jobs moved to the Loomwork workflow engine, but three hosts still run the old crontab with stale schedules, causing duplicate runs. Reviewer: confirm the crontabs are emptied and the Loomwork definitions match intent before approving. Current intended settings for the migrated workflows follow.

service settings:
holix:
  log_level: debug
  metrics_host: metrics.holix.qorvelsys.internal
  pin: 5386
  pool_size: 16

Handover note — Mira to Dolen

Dolen, quick recap before I'm off: the Cobaltine line retirement is mostly on rails. Marnix has the depletion schedule, warranty wind-down is agreed with legal, and the Vexbridge warehouse clears by end of quarter. Heads of department have been told the public story; keep them aligned. The piece they haven't seen yet is below.

internal memo for kahop-bahop: Only 7 of the 120 pilot accounts renewed Zorath, so a churn review is set for October 1.